Expert Tips for Do it yourself Window Cleansing in Nanaimo
1. Get Your Supplies
Before starting the window cleansing approach, it is vital to gather all the mandatory supplies. This is a summary of what You'll have:
- Window cleaning solution Microfiber cloths or squeegee Soft-bristle brush Bucket Ladder (if necessary) Newspaper or lint-free of charge towels
2. Prepare the Cleansing Solution
To create an effective DIY window cleansing Remedy, mix one element distilled vinegar with 4 elements water inside a spray bottle. Vinegar is a pure and economical cleaning agent that helps eliminate stubborn Filth and grime from Home windows.
3. Take away Window Screens
Before cleansing your windows, eliminate the window screens to entry the glass extra simply. Make use of a gentle-bristle brush to Carefully scrub away dust and debris through the screens.
4. Dust and Vacuum the Window Frames

5. Implement the Cleaning Solution
Spray the DIY window cleaning Resolution onto the glass surface, guaranteeing even coverage. Avoid oversaturating the glass to stop streaks.
6. Wipe with Microfiber Fabric or Squeegee
To attain streak-cost-free results, wipe the glass surface area using a microfiber cloth or squeegee in a top-to-base or side-to-side motion. Start from 1 corner and function your way throughout right up until you have protected your complete window.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Can I use newspaper as an alternative to microfiber cloths?
- Yes, newspaper can be utilized in its place to microfiber cloths for drying windows. The ink functions to be a delicate abrasive that assists take away stubborn streaks.
How often must I clear my Home windows?
- It is recommended to clean your Home windows at the very least 2 times a year, Preferably in spring and fall, to maintain their cleanliness and Visible attraction.
What should I do if my windows have hard water stains?
- Hard drinking water stains may be difficult to take out with normal cleaning solutions. In these cases, you'll be able to test making use of a mix of vinegar and baking soda or possibly a industrial glass cleaner specially made for eliminating difficult drinking water stains.
Should I thoroughly clean my windows on a sunny working day?
- It is most effective in order to avoid cleaning Home windows over a sunny working day as the warmth could cause the cleaning Option to dry promptly, leading to streaks. Go with a cloudy or cooler working day for exceptional final results.
Can I use a strain washer to wash my windows?
- Using a force washer to wash windows is just not suggested as it might potentially problems the glass and window frames. Stick to manual cleansing methods for better control and basic safety.
